Understanding AutoCAD LT 2020 Features

AutoCAD LT 2020 is a 2D drafting software that provides essential tools for creating drawings and layouts. While it is tailored for professionals who mainly work with two-dimensional designs, it lacks certain 3D capabilities that are available in the full version of AutoCAD. However, users should be aware that the interface and tools in AutoCAD LT are streamlined, which can enhance productivity for 2D work. This version is perfect for architects, engineers, and designers who predominantly require 2D drafting with limited need for three-dimensional modeling.

Detailed Explanation of 3D Capabilities

To answer the question directly: AutoCAD for Mac LT 2020 does not support 3D modeling functionalities. Users cannot create or manipulate 3D objects and surfaces. The focus is strongly on 2D design, making it an excellent choice for draftsmen who do not require the complexity of 3D features. For those needing to produce visual representations in three dimensions, it is necessary to upgrade to AutoCAD’s full version, which includes comprehensive 3D modeling tools like solid modeling, surface modeling, and mesh modeling. These features allow for detailed visualizations and advanced presentations, which are not available in the LT version.

FAQ

  1. Can I upgrade from AutoCAD LT to full AutoCAD?
    Yes, users can upgrade to the full version of AutoCAD at any time to access enhanced features, including 3D modeling.

  2. Is AutoCAD LT available for Windows?
    Yes, AutoCAD LT is available for both Mac and Windows platforms, but the features remain the same across both versions.

  3. What types of professionals benefit most from AutoCAD LT?
    Professionals such as architects, civil engineers, and interior designers who focus primarily on 2D drafting will find AutoCAD LT beneficial for their work.
